The Shelter page on the New York City Government's Department of Homeless Services (DHS) website provides a comprehensive range of resources and services for those experiencing homelessness in the city. The page offers vital information on the types of shelters available, such as adult, family, and youth shelters, and how to access them. It also provides details on the assistance provided by the DHS, including prevention assistance, temporary shelter, rehousing support, and services to help homeless individuals and families transition to self-sufficiency.
